One of the great parts of the festive season is the great food and drink we come together to experience with family and friends.
From great flavours, traditions and local produce, here’s our guide to some of the top food available in the Vale of Glamorgan this Christmas.
Filco Supermarkets is an independent grocery chain with nine stores across South Wales, including in Cowbridge and Llantwit Major in the Vale of Glamorgan.
Together with Morrisons, they’re stocking a host of food, drink and treats to make your celebrations.
With all your Christmas meats, finishing touches, deli items and desserts available to order and collect in time for your Christmas gatherings.
If you’re looking to get the family together over Christmas and New Year, then Front Room Pizza at the Pumphouse is the destination for more than just Pizzas.
Open Wednesday till Sunday from 9 am till late, serving breakfast, coffee and pizza.
Known most for being the home of the no rules pizza, they can host parties of up to 7 or groups of 8+ during the Christmas and New Year period.
For your festive bakes and breads, Morden’s Bakery and Café on High Street in Barry is your go-to destination.
Known for their signature cakes, brownies, and daily bakes, all made in-house each morning, including artisan sourdough, focaccia and warm cinnamon rolls.
They also serve brunch, homemade soups, and great coffee, alongside their festive afternoon tea for two during December.
Also on High Street, Norman's High Class Butchers is a traditional family butcher's with decades of experience based on the High Street in Barry.
With a meat counter filled with a variety of local top quality produce, perfect for your Christmas dinner, Boxing Day Feast and family gatherings, plus a deli counter filled with pies, pasties and more.
For your festive gatherings, why not head to The Cwm Talwg Pub in Barry. With their festive two-course and three-course menu, suitable for family, friends or work Christmas Parties and gatherings.
With a packed schedule of events throughout December, including Christmas quizzes, Bingo and Karaoke, plus live music and breakfast with Santa.
If you fancy a night in, with a takeaway and some Christmas TV, why not get delivery from The Greek Station at 239 Holton Road. Offering a mouthwatering menu of Greek Cuisine, serving gyros wraps, souvlaki, smash burgers and more.
Cooking food made with passion, they also offer a number of healthier options, including vegan, gluten-free and more.
